Part #4 directly below the refrigerant lines (follow them from the compressor through the firewall). Should dump on the drivers side of the centerline.

I hope someone has already addressed this. There is a known issue and service letter addressing this. Google SI B64 06 13. I installed the adapter that the service bulletin listed for $1.35 (plus S/H).
